Badges
Certifications
papoudak has not earned any certificates yet.
Work Experience
papoudak has not updated employment details yet.
Education
Aristotle University of Thessaloniki, ThessalonÃki
Links
papoudak has not updated links details yet.
Skills
papoudak has not updated skills details yet.